4. Versatility:\

Cheap CNC machines are incredibly versatile and can handle a wide range of metal fabrication tasks. They can be used for cutting, drilling, milling, and engraving various types of metal, offering limitless possibilities for creativity and design. This versatility makes them suitable for multiple industries and applications, including aerospace, automotive, and jewelry making.

6. Enhanced Safety:\

Safety is a paramount concern in any metal fabrication process. Cheap CNC machines incorporate advanced safety features that minimize risks and protect operators from accidents. These features may include emergency stop buttons, safety interlocks, and protective enclosures. Investing in a reliable cheap CNC machine ensures a safe working environment for both operators and the overall workplace.
